Town Hall Organ Classics
   
OXCD-71

Popular organ works from Leeds Town Hall

  1. War March of the Priests – Mendelssohn
  2. Grand Choeur Dialogué – Gigout
  3. Postlude in D – Smart
  4. La Légère – Fiocco
  5. Aria – Noel Rawsthorne
  6. Bell-Rondo – Morandi
  7. Prelude in Classic Style – Young
  8. Toccata from Suite Gothique – Boëllman
  9. Chelsea Fayre – Goss Custard
  10. Tuba Tune – Cocker
  11. Elizabethan Serenade – Binge
  12. Andantino in D flat – Lemare
  13. Trumpet Voluntary – Young
  14. Nuptial March – Guilmant
  15. Fiat Lux – Dubois
  16. The Lost Chord – Sullivan
 
Leeds City Organist and Director of the Parish Church Choir, Simon Lindley plays a selection of popular classics on the organ of Leeds Town Hall, many of which are played at his popular lunchtime recitals.

Classic CD (July 1999)
"... Superbly recorded, the issue is an undemanding all-round success...Imaginative mix of the well-known and the obscure from one of our finest organists, appealing to both specialist and easy-listening brigades." 4-star award


BBC MUSIC (December 1998)
"...He (Simon Lindley) lavishes technical accomplishment and enthusiasm upon an entertaining pot-pourri of Romantic classics and shameless flim-flam."  ****PERFORMANCE

ORGANISTS' REVIEW (November 1998)
"Simon Lindley is in sparkling form in a most entertaining disc of popular favourites and some novelties. The major items sound splendid and although I approached The Lost Chord with dread, it makes a fitting conclusion to a finely recorded disc."
